NE16 5EG is in Marley Hill, Newcastle Upon Tyne and Derwentside district. NE16 5EG is located in the Tanfield elect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of North Durham.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Safety

Is NE16 5EG d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around NE16 5EG was 103.1 per 1,000 residents, which is 17.1% lower than the Stanley average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

NE16 5EG has the 12th lowest crime rate of 26 local areas in Stanley and the 632nd highest crime rate of 1,724 local areas in County Durham .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 37.8 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-28.3%.
